Quote from Xamindar :
1050 lumens huh.....How did they get to that exact amount? Not just 1000 lumens.....but 1050 lumens.

Which reminds me. For some reason my 2300 lumen Olight appears much brighter than my 4000 lumen Sofirn light. Who is rating these things and testing them before smacking the lumen rating on the light?
Maybe the higher lumen one is a floodier light, with the lower lumen one being a thrower. This will make the light feel more intense and have a higher Candela. I think if comparing two lights, we also should be including the Candela as well.
